A West Virginia Complaint for Malicious Prosecution, False Imprisonment, Abuse of Process is a legal document filed by an individual against another party alleging wrongful acts committed during the legal process. These claims typically involve accusations of improper motives, false evidence, false arrest, and manipulation of the legal system. Here are some key points to include in a detailed description, incorporating relevant keywords: 1. Definition: A West Virginia Complaint for Malicious Prosecution, False Imprisonment, Abuse of Process is a civil lawsuit seeking compensation for damages caused by a wrongful prosecution, unjust incarceration, or abuse of the legal system by a defendant. 2. Malicious Prosecution: This claim arises when the plaintiff alleges that the defendant started or continued a criminal case against them without probable cause, with malicious intent, and causing damage to the plaintiff's reputation, personal life, or finances. 3. False Imprisonment: This claim is based on the allegation that the defendant unlawfully restrained the plaintiff's freedom of movement, either through physical confinement or unreasonable detention, without proper legal authority or justification. 4. Abuse of Process: This claim asserts that the defendant misused or manipulated the legal system to gain an unfair advantage or cause harm to the plaintiff. It involves an improper purpose or ulterior motive behind the legal proceedings, such as harassment, revenge, or financial gain. 5. Required Elements: In West Virginia, to succeed with these claims, the plaintiff must establish specific elements, including lack of probable cause, malicious intent, absence of legal justification, damages suffered by the plaintiff, and a direct causal link between the defendant's actions and harm suffered by the plaintiff. 6. Compensatory Damages: If successful, the plaintiff may be entitled to compensatory damages, including monetary compensation for actual losses such as loss of income, emotional distress, pain and suffering, medical expenses, legal fees, and damage to reputation or personal relationships. 7. Potential Defenses: The defendant may present various defenses, including the existence of probable cause, lawful authority, good faith belief in guilt, qualified immunity, or procedural errors committed by the plaintiff.
